Roof covering Examination



Regularly examining your roofing system is crucial to ensuring it can withstand the severe winter climate ahead. Begin by checking for any kind of missing out on, harmed, or crinkling shingles. These might result in leakages or more damages during winter months storms. Watch out for any type of indications of water damages or mold, as these can show a bigger issue with your roofing system's honesty. Check the flashing around smokeshafts, vents, and skylights to ensure they're safe and leak-proof.


It's also crucial to inspect the seamless gutters and downspouts for debris or blockages that can trigger water to support and possibly harm your roofing.

Throughout your inspection, focus on any locations where water could merge or gather, as this could weaken the roofing system's structure in time. Search for any kind of indicators of sagging or dips in the roofline, as these could show underlying concerns that require to be dealt with before winter season sets in.

Debris Removal



When it concerns preparing your roof covering for winter, one crucial task is eliminating particles that can create potential issues. Start by removing fallen leaves, branches, and any other debris that has gathered on your roof. These items can catch wetness, producing a breeding ground for mold and mildew and mildew, which can damage your roof with time. Make use of a durable ladder to access your roof safely, and a broom or leaf blower to sweep off the particles.

Pay unique interest to the valleys and gutters where particles has a tendency to gather one of the most.

Additionally, watch out for any kind of indicators of pet activity, such as nests or droppings. These can attract bugs and create architectural damage if left unaddressed. Remove any type of nests and tidy up droppings thoroughly to prevent additional concerns.

Insulation Inspect



An appropriate insulation check is vital in preparing your roof for winter season. Prior to the cold weather embed in, take the time to check the insulation in your attic room or roofing space.

Look for locations where the insulation might be compressed, damp, or missing out on completely. Appropriate insulation helps control the temperature level in your house, protects against warm loss, and minimizes power expenses throughout the winter season.

Make certain that your insulation is evenly distributed and covers all areas of your attic room or roofing system. Pay very close attention to locations around vents, pipes, and smokeshafts, as these are common areas for warm to get away.

If you discover any kind of concerns with your insulation, take into consideration adding more insulation or replacing it altogether. This simple step can make a considerable difference in maintaining your home cozy and comfortable throughout the winter.
